COMMUNITY SPOTLIGHT: EVERYONE VILLAGE

Everyone Village is a sheltered community developing in Eugene. Those in the area may find interest in some of their daily activities including peer support, art groups, and gardening. There are many exciting ways that this group is innovating and creating sustainable community models in our corner of Oregon.
Below is an excerpt from Everyone Village's recent blog post titled, "When is a kitchen not a kitchen?," that feels especially salient in this time.

"Trouble is coming. Don’t expect smooth sailing, expect conflict. Conflict doesn’t mean community isn’t working, conflict is community, working. It is in the working out of our differences that we are in fact doing community. It is great when everything goes just right, a wonderful feeling, but it should not be treated as the normal state of things. And it is how we respond to differences that makes the difference between a successful community and chaos."
